Two fixes for the patches that are going for 3.5.
The autoballoon one would try to balloon up to E820_MAX when
there were no dom0_mem=.. argument. The patch fixes it, and
is also makes the dom0_mem=1G case work better (I think?). The
other solution would be to use the current_reservation patch
I posted a while back to work-around when no dom0_mem= argument
is used.
The APIC irqworker is a little easier - it did not unbind when
unplugging vCPUs leaving an orphan IRQ behind.

The git commit 1ff2b0c303698e486f1e0886b4d9876200ef8ca5
"xen: implement IRQ_WORK_VECTOR handler" added the functionality
to have a per-cpu "irqworkX" for the IPI APIC functionality.
However it missed the unbind when a vCPU is unplugged resulting
in an orphaned per-cpu interrupt line for unplugged vCPU:
30: 216 0 xen-dyn-event hvc_console
31: 810 4 xen-dyn-event eth0
32: 29 0 xen-dyn-event blkif
- 36: 0 0 xen-percpu-ipi irqwork2
- 37: 287 0 xen-dyn-event xenbus
+ 36: 287 0 xen-dyn-event xenbus

* [PATCH 2/2] xen/setup: Work properly with 'dom0_mem=X' or with not dom0_mem.

We ignored the X value and ended up populating up to
max(MAX_DOMAIN_PAGES, last E820_RAM entry).
This fixes it by figuring out how many RAM nr_pages the
hypervisor wanted to provide to us and cap the populate
hypercalls up to that.
The end result is (on a 32GB box):
-Memory: 31779964k/34603008k available (5831k kernel code, 1351620k absent, 1471424k reserved, 2886k data, 692k init)
-(XEN) memory.c:133:d0 Could not allocate order=0 extent: id=0 memflags=0 (15 of 512)
+Memory: 31788256k/34032852k available (5831k kernel code, 1351620k absent, 892976k reserved, 2886k data, 692k init)
with dom0_mem=1G
-Memory: 550608k/12890412k available (5831k kernel code, 1351620k absent, 10988184k reserved, 2886k data, 692k init)
+Memory: 717272k/1049028k available (5831k kernel code, 516k absent, 331240k reserved, 2886k data, 692k init)

@@ -182,11 +182,29 @@ static unsigned long __init xen_get_max_pages(void)
* the current maximum rather than the static maximum. In this
* case the e820 map provided to us will cover the static
* maximum region.
+ *
+ * The dom0_mem=min:X,max:Y tweaks options differently depending
+ * on the version, but in general this is what we get:
+ * | XENMEM_maximum_reser | nr_pages
+ * --------------++-----------------------+-------------------
+ * no dom0_mem | INT_MAX | max_phys_pfn
+ * =3G | INT_MAX | 786432
+ * =max:3G | 786432 | 786432
+ * =min:1G,max:3G| INT_MAX | max_phys_fn
+ * =1G,max:3G | INT_MAX | 262144
+ * =min:1G,max:3G,2G | INT_MAX | max_phys_fn
+ *
+ * The =3G is often used and it lead to us initially setting
+ * 786432 and allowing dom0 to balloon up to the max_physical_pfn.
+ * This is at odd with the classic XenOClassic so lets emulate
+ * the classic behavior.
*/
if (xen_initial_domain()) {
ret = HYPERVISOR_memory_op(XENMEM_maximum_reservation, &domid);
if (ret > 0)
max_pages = ret;
+ if (ret == -1UL)
+ max_pages = xen_start_info->nr_pages;
}
return min(max_pages, MAX_DOMAIN_PAGES);

I don't see this behaviour and looking at the code I don't see how it
could. The autoballoon code only populates pages that were released so
it won't go above xen_start_info->nr_pages.
Do you have any logs showing the problem behaviour?
